The UV Index data reveals a compelling story about daily sun exposure. Starting from a mellow maximum of 2 at 7:00 AM, the index climbs steadily, peaking at a blistering 12 around 11:00 AM—it's prime time for sun protection! As the sun reaches its zenith, the index slightly dips to 11 at noon, then gradually declines through the afternoon. By 3:00 PM, it has fallen to a safer 4, and the evening brings solace, with values dropping to 1 by 5:00 PM and fading to 0 by 7:00 PM. This data emphasizes the importance of mindfulness regarding sun exposure during midday hours, ensuring safety while enjoying the outdoors!
Time | UVI | Category | Time to Burn |
---|---|---|---|
07:00 | 2 | low | 45 min |
08:00 | 5 | moderate | 30 min |
09:00 | 8 | very high | 15 min |
10: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
11:00 | 12 | extreme | 10 min |
12:00 | 11 | extreme | 10 min |
13: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
14:00 | 7 | high | 25 min |
15:00 | 4 | moderate | 30 min |
16:00 | 2 | low | 45 min |
17: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
18: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
19:00 | 0 | low | 45 min |
The UV Index fluctuates throughout the year, with notable increases from March to August. High-risk months for UV exposure are March to August, particularly July and August, when the index peaks at 12 in the extreme category—indicating a burn time as short as 10 minutes. In contrast, January and February see a UV Index of 6, categorized as high, with a burn time of 25 minutes. Residents and visitors should take precautions during high and extreme UV index months by wearing protective clothing, applying sunscreen frequently, and limiting sun exposure during peak hours.
